Welcome to Crookshollow, a sleepy English village famous for supernatural happenings. Here, all sorts of creatures lurk in the shadows. Vampires, ghosts, and – of course – shifters. There’s danger and mystery around every corner, but in Crookshollow – love triumphs over all.

Get swept away with the story of the bankrupt bakery owner who rescues an injured raven, only to discover he’s a hot raven shifter on the run. Meet the feisty gallery curator who’s pursued by a ravenous werewolf. Fall in love with the ghostly rock musician who convinces a clever lawyer to help him solve the mystery of his murder.

Devour these six paranormal romance novels from USA Today bestselling author Steffanie Holmes for one low price. Each couple gets their happily ever after, and there’s absolutely no cheating. What you will find are strong, protecting alphas, sassy heroines, dark mysteries, and a cast of quirky characters you’ll fall in love with.

The Crookshollow Collection features all six Crookshollow Gothic Romance novels: Art of Cunning, Art of the Hunt, Art of Temptation, The Man in Black, Watcher, and Reaper.

Steffanie Holmes is the author of steamy historical and paranormal romance. Her books feature clever, witty heroines, wild shifters, cunning witches and alpha males who get what they want.

Before becoming a writer, Steffanie worked as an archaeologist and museum curator. She loves to explore historical settings and ancient conceptions of love and possession. From Dark Age Europe to crumbling gothic estates, Steffanie is fascinated with how love can blossom between the most unlikely characters.

Steffanie lives in New Zealand with her husband and a horde of cantankerous cats. Learn more about Steffanie at her website: www.steffanieholmes.com. She also writes dark science fiction under the name S C Green.

This was a dollar deal on Amazon - 6 novels for $1.06 (with tax).

Three of the stories are about fox shifters. Alex & Ryan. These are the stories you should read first.
Alex helps Ryan, a fox shifter artist to defeat a rogue wolf shifter who has banded several different species of shifters to create a new world order.

The next 2 are about a dead rock star & the lawyer who helps bring him back to life. Elinor & Eric.

The next 2 are about raven shifters - bran. It turns out raven shifters are slaves. Belinda sees an injured raven in a park & tries to help him. It turns out to be raven shifter, Cole. He's trying to escape an evil master.

So, while these stories had some interesting events, ultimately, it was only a 3 star read.
